According to the Global Human Capital Trends report, one of the key trends of 2024 aimed at strengthening businesses’ market positions is sustainable workforce development.
When asked what will have the greatest impact on their company’s growth in the next three years, 51% of global respondents and 74% in Ukraine named sustainable human capital development as the top factor. As a result, many businesses are already investing in creating conditions that foster employee growth – ensuring equal opportunities and cultivating a sense of personal involvement in fulfilling the company’s mission.
The key metrics that indicate the success of these investments, according to the same study, include the development of professional and personal skills; ensuring employees’ physical, mental, financial, and social well-being; and providing career stability and opportunities for career advancement.

Intranet as a Powerful Tool for the Growth and Scaling of Retail Companies
Retail is an industry where peak workloads, seasonal sales, constant product updates, promotions, and special offers are everyday realities. These challenges must be anticipated, carefully calculated, and strategically planned. In this equation, employees are expected to be well-informed, highly organized, and work seamlessly as a team. Only with this level of coordination can businesses navigate turbulent market conditions to their advantage.
That’s why Intranet is a key element of the IT ecosystem for retail – it must be designed to tackle these challenges effectively.
Let’s explore what functionalities an Intranet solution needs to support the stable growth and scaling of a retail company.
Intranet: A Powerful Tool for Streamlining Internal Communication
An internal information network for a successful retail company should create a unified environment that enables seamless collaboration across the entire team. To ensure employees stay fully informed, an Intranet solution must offer simple and intuitive tools for:
- A centralized, dynamic information portal that is easy to update with news and internal announcements, such as schedule changes or new instructions,
- Fast and efficient communication with all employees, whether at the head office or in individual stores, regarding promotions, policy updates, or new service standards,
- Automated notifications about key events, such as new stock arrivals, product assortment changes, or updates to the loyalty program.

Intranet as a Tool for Enhancing Human Capital Value
Effective training and upskilling processes are essential for increasing a company’s human capital value. That’s why, when choosing an Intranet solution, it’s crucial to ensure it supports LMS (Learning Management System) integration. This simplifies:
- Employee access to online courses, tests, and video tutorials – for example, training programs for cashiers, sales consultants, and managers. A well-designed Intranet goes beyond simply posting course announcements. Employees can register for training sessions directly from the platform and receive automated reminders or updates on new learning opportunities. For HR, this also provides valuable insights into employee learning interests and the popularity of specific training modules.
- Collaboration and discussion during training – built-in forums allow employees to discuss training materials and engage in interest-based communities.
- Knowledge assessment and progress tracking – intuitive dashboards display a clear overview of learning activities and their statuses, including completed, ongoing, and upcoming courses, issued certificates, and qualification levels. HR system integration ensures that any qualification updates are reflected in real time.
Tools for Automating Onboarding and New Employee Adaptation in an Intranet Solution
When selecting an Intranet solution, it’s important to consider automation tools for onboarding and adaptation. Key functionalities should include:
- Automatic distribution of instructions, links to training courses, and test assignments once a new employee’s account is created.
- HR notifications at each onboarding stage, providing updates on progress and results.
- Automated creation of personalized adaptation plans based on an employee’s competencies, job profile, and onboarding performance.
Additionally, the Intranet should support content pages with training materials, guidelines, and step-by-step instructions for new hires.
How Intranet Helps Automate Internal Management Processes in Retail
Automation is now one of the key growth drivers for businesses. According to Deloitte, automating document workflows alone can reduce the time spent on key business processes by 30-70%, regardless of the industry.
A well-designed Intranet enhances operational efficiency and reduces costs by streamlining various management processes, including:
- Managing leave, business trips, sick days, and equipment procurement – or instance, employees can submit a leave request via an online form, which is automatically sent to the appropriate approvers, while HR receives status updates in real time.
- Optimizing meeting and task management – the Intranet consolidates all key events and tasks in one place. Synchronizing an employee’s personal calendar with the corporate event calendar provides real-time visibility into task deadlines, project timelines, and important company events.
How Intranet Can Improve Employee Engagement and Retention
Behind every successful business is a team of engaged and motivated employees – those who don’t just perform their job duties but feel like part of a bigger mission, share the company’s values, and actively contribute to achieving its goals.
According to Forbes, engaged teams are 18% more productive, and companies with engaged employees experience a 43% lower turnover rate compared to those where employees feel disconnected.
Moreover, businesses that focus on employee engagement are five times more likely to adapt to market shifts and technological innovations. This is because engaged employees take initiative, embrace change, and actively work to overcome challenges.
Notably, leading global companies leverage the Intranet as a powerful tool for team building and engagement. Based on best practices, an effective Intranet solution should:
- Facilitate internal forums and corporate social interaction, enabling employees to share ideas, discuss innovations, and receive feedback from leadership.
- Support a fully functional mobile version, ensuring that all features are accessible via a mobile app – a critical requirement for employees working in stores, warehouses, and remote offices.

Intranet as the Ideal Environment for Corporate Knowledge Storage and Management
A well-designed Intranet enables companies to consolidate all the knowledge generated daily into a structured and easily navigable Knowledge Base, aligned with corporate policies.
This approach helps reduce operational time and minimizes errors by providing employees with quick and convenient access to the information they need to perform their tasks.
A well-organized Knowledge Base ensures that employees remain well-informed, and the temporary absence or departure of key personnel does not result in the loss of critical data.
The system should allow for clear separation of corporate and personal information, organizing it based on a predefined structure. Additionally, access controls should enable management to regulate the visibility of specialized corporate data for different employee groups based on their roles and responsibilities.
It is essential for the solution to provide robust analytics and serve as an effective management tool for overseeing corporate knowledge.
Specifically, Corporate Knowledge Base administrators should have the capability to track employee engagement with different types of information and efficiently manage the creation of highly relevant and valuable content
Intranet: A Key to Streamlining Internal Requests Across the Entire Network
Another growth area for retail companies is managing material and technical support processes. Optimizing these processes – thus saving time and resources – is yet another challenge that a well-implemented Intranet can help solve.
When it comes to efficient handling of employee requests, an Intranet can significantly streamline:
- Equipment Repairs – Employees can submit repair requests for devices such as cash registers, POS terminals, and refrigerators through the internal portal. The system will then automatically forward the request to the technical department, prioritizing it accordingly.
- Provision of Office Equipment – A dedicated request form on the Intranet can be used for employees to request laptops, phones, barcode scanners, and other essential tools. Centralized processing of these requests expedites fulfillment significantly.
Another critical function of an Intranet is automated management of user accounts and access rights, including:
- Account Creation and Deactivation – When hiring a new employee, HR can submit a request via the Intranet to create an account and grant access to essential systems like cash register software, ERP, or CRM. The system will automatically route this request to the appropriate team. Similarly, when an employee leaves the company, the system will automatically process account deactivation.
- Access Rights Management – If an employee transfers to a different role or location, the Intranet allows for quick updates to their access permissions.
